if not gadgetHandler:IsSyncedCode() then | |
return | |
end | |
-------------------------------------------------------------------------------- | |
-------------------------------------------------------------------------------- | |
function gadget:GetInfo() | |
return { | |
name = "Target Priority", | |
desc = "Controls target priority because the engine seems to be based on random numbers.", | |
author = "Google Frog", | |
date = "September 25 2011", --update: 9 January 2014 | |
license = "GNU GPL, v2 or later", | |
layer = 0, | |
enabled = true, | |
} | |
end | |
-------------------------------------------------------------------------------- | |
-------------------------------------------------------------------------------- | |
local spGetUnitLosState = Spring.GetUnitLosState | |
local spGetUnitDefID = Spring.GetUnitDefID | |
local spGetUnitHealth = Spring.GetUnitHealth | |
local spGetUnitAllyTeam = Spring.GetUnitAllyTeam | |
local spGetTeamInfo = Spring.GetTeamInfo | |
local spGetUnitIsStunned = Spring.GetUnitIsStunned | |
local spGetAllUnits = Spring.GetAllUnits | |
local spGetUnitRulesParam = Spring.GetUnitRulesParam | |
local spGetUnitSeparation = Spring.GetUnitSeparation | |
local spGetGameFrame = Spring.GetGameFrame | |
local targetTable, disarmWeaponTimeDefs, disarmPenaltyDefs, captureWeaponDefs, gravityWeaponDefs, proximityWeaponDefs, velocityPenaltyDefs, radarWobblePenalty, radarDotPenalty, transportMult, highAlphaWeaponDamages, DISARM_BASE, DISARM_ADD, DISARM_ADD_TIME = include("LuaRules/Configs/target_priority_defs.lua") | |
local DISARM_DECAY_FRAMES = 1200 | |
local DISARM_TOTAL = DISARM_BASE + DISARM_ADD | |
local DISARM_TIME_FACTOR = DISARM_DECAY_FRAMES + DISARM_ADD_TIME | |
-- Low return number = more worthwhile target | |
-- This seems to override everything, will need to reimplement emp things, badtargetcats etc... | |
-- Callin occurs every 16 frames | |
--// Values that reset every slow update | |
-- Priority added based on health and capture for non-capture weapons | |
local remNormalPriorityModifier = {} | |
local remUnitHealth = {} -- used for overkill avoidance | |
local remUnitHealthPriority = {} | |
local remSpeed = {} | |
-- Priority added based on health and capture for capture weapons | |
-- The disinction is because capture weapons need to prioritize partially captured things | |
local remCapturePriorityModifer = {} | |
-- UnitDefID of unit carried in a transport. Used to override transporter unitDefID | |
local remTransportiee = {} | |
-- Priority to add based on disabled state. | |
local remStunned = {} | |
local remBuildProgress = {} | |
local remStunAttackers = {} | |
-- Whether the enemy unit is visible. | |
local remVisible = {} | |
-- Remebered mass of the target, negative if it is immune to impulse (nanoframes) | |
local remScaledMass = {} | |
--// Fairly unchanging values | |
local remAllyTeam = {} | |
local remUnitDefID = {} | |
local remStatic = {} | |
-- If there are more than STUN_ATTACKERS_IDLE_REQUIREMENT fire-at-will Racketeers or Cutters | |
-- set targeted on a unit then the extra ones will attack other targets. | |
local STUN_ATTACKERS_IDLE_REQUIREMENT = 3 | |
-------------------------------------------------------------------------------- | |
-------------------------------------------------------------------------------- | |
-- Utility Functions | |
local function GetUnitSpeed(unitID) | |
if not remSpeed[unitID] then | |
local _,_,_,vl = Spring.GetUnitVelocity(unitID) | |
remSpeed[unitID] = vl | |
end | |
return remSpeed[unitID] | |
end | |
local function GetUnitVisibility(unitID, allyTeam) | |
if not (remVisible[allyTeam] and remVisible[allyTeam][unitID]) then | |
if not remVisible[allyTeam] then | |
remVisible[allyTeam] = {} | |
end | |
local visibilityTable = spGetUnitLosState(unitID,allyTeam,false) | |
if visibilityTable then | |
if visibilityTable.los then | |
remVisible[allyTeam][unitID] = 2 -- In LoS | |
elseif visibilityTable.typed then | |
remVisible[allyTeam][unitID] = 1 -- Known type | |
else | |
remVisible[allyTeam][unitID] = 0 | |
end | |
else | |
remVisible[allyTeam][unitID] = 0 | |
end | |
end | |
return remVisible[allyTeam][unitID] | |
end | |
local function GetUnitTransportieeDefID(unitID) | |
if not remTransportiee[unitID] then | |
local carryList = Spring.GetUnitIsTransporting(unitID) | |
local carryID = carryList and carryList[1] | |
if carryID and remUnitDefID[carryID] then | |
remTransportiee[unitID] = remUnitDefID[carryID] | |
else | |
remTransportiee[unitID] = -1 | |
end | |
end | |
return remTransportiee[unitID] | |
end | |
local function GetUnitStunnedOrInBuild(unitID) | |
if not remStunned[unitID] then | |
local bla, stunned, nanoframe = spGetUnitIsStunned(unitID) | |
if stunned then | |
remStunned[unitID] = 1 | |
else | |
local disarmed = (spGetUnitRulesParam(unitID, "disarmed") == 1) | |
local disarmExpected = GG.OverkillPrevention_IsDisarmExpected(unitID) | |
if disarmed or disarmExpected then | |
if disarmExpected then | |
remStunned[unitID] = DISARM_TOTAL | |
else | |
local disarmframe = spGetUnitRulesParam(unitID, "disarmframe") or -1 | |
if disarmframe == -1 then | |
-- Should be impossible to reach this branch. | |
remStunned[unitID] = DISARM_TOTAL | |
else | |
local gameFrame = spGetGameFrame() | |
local frames = disarmframe - gameFrame - DISARM_DECAY_FRAMES | |
remStunned[unitID] = DISARM_BASE + math.max(0, math.min(DISARM_ADD, frames/DISARM_TIME_FACTOR)) | |
end | |
end | |
else | |
remStunned[unitID] = 0 | |
end | |
end | |
if nanoframe or remStunned[unitID] >= 1 then | |
local _, maxHealth, paralyzeDamage, _, buildProgress = spGetUnitHealth(unitID) | |
remBuildProgress[unitID] = buildProgress | |
if remStunned[unitID] >= 1 then | |
-- Long paralysis is a much worse target than one that is almost worn off. | |
local paraFactor = math.min(7.5, (paralyzeDamage/maxHealth)^4) | |
remStunned[unitID] = paraFactor | |
end | |
else | |
remBuildProgress[unitID] = 1 | |
end | |
end | |
return remStunned[unitID], remBuildProgress[unitID] | |
end | |
-------------------------------------------------------------------------------- | |
-------------------------------------------------------------------------------- | |
-- Weapon type specific priority modifiers | |
local function GetCaptureWeaponPriorityModifier(unitID) | |
if not remCapturePriorityModifer[unitID] then | |
local stunned, buildProgress = GetUnitStunnedOrInBuild(unitID) | |
local priority = stunned*2 + (15 * (1 - buildProgress)) | |
if buildProgress < 1 then | |
priority = priority + 3 | |
end | |
local overkill = GG.OverkillPrevention_IsDoomed(unitID) | |
if overkill then | |
priority = priority + 60 | |
end | |
--// Get priority modifier for health and capture progress. | |
local armored = Spring.GetUnitArmored(unitID) | |
local hp, maxHP, paralyze, capture = spGetUnitHealth(unitID) | |
if hp and maxHP then | |
priority = priority - (hp/maxHP)*0.1 -- Capture healthy units | |
end | |
if armored then | |
priority = priority + 1 | |
end | |
if capture > 0 then | |
-- Really prioritize partially captured units | |
priority = priority - 6*capture | |
end | |
remCapturePriorityModifer[unitID] = priority | |
end | |
return remCapturePriorityModifer[unitID] | |
end | |
local function GetNormalWeaponPriorityModifier(unitID, attackerWeaponDefID) | |
if not remNormalPriorityModifier[unitID] then | |
local stunned, buildProgress = GetUnitStunnedOrInBuild(unitID) | |
local priority = stunned*2 + (15 * (1 - buildProgress)) | |
if buildProgress < 1 then | |
priority = priority + 3 | |
end | |
local overkill = GG.OverkillPrevention_IsDoomed(unitID) | |
if overkill then | |
priority = priority + 60 | |
end | |
local armored, armor = Spring.GetUnitArmored(unitID) | |
local hp, maxHP, paralyze, capture = spGetUnitHealth(unitID) | |
remUnitHealth[unitID] = hp*((armored and armor and 1/armor) or 1) | |
if hp and maxHP then | |
remUnitHealthPriority[unitID] = hp/maxHP | |
end | |
if armored then | |
priority = priority + 2 | |
end | |
if capture > 0 then | |
-- Deprioritize partially captured units. | |
priority = priority + 0.2*capture | |
end | |
remNormalPriorityModifier[unitID] = priority | |
end | |
local alphaDamage = highAlphaWeaponDamages[attackerWeaponDefID] | |
if alphaDamage and remUnitHealth[unitID] and (remUnitHealth[unitID] < alphaDamage) then | |
return remNormalPriorityModifier[unitID] - 0.2 + 0.2*(alphaDamage - remUnitHealth[unitID])/alphaDamage | |
end | |
return remNormalPriorityModifier[unitID] + (remUnitHealthPriority[unitID] or 0) | |
end | |
local function GetGravityWeaponPriorityModifier(unitID, attackerWeaponDefID) | |
if not remScaledMass[unitID] then | |
local _,_,inbuild = spGetUnitIsStunned(unitID) | |
if inbuild then | |
remScaledMass[unitID] = -1 | |
else | |
-- Glaive = 1.46, Zeus = 5.24, Minotaur = 9.48 | |
remScaledMass[unitID] = 0.02 * UnitDefs[remUnitDefID[unitID]].mass | |
end | |
end | |
if remScaledMass[unitID] > 0 then | |
return remScaledMass[unitID] + GetNormalWeaponPriorityModifier(unitID, attackerWeaponDefID) * 0.3 | |
else | |
return false | |
end | |
end | |
local function GetDisarmWeaponPriorityModifier(unitID, attackerWeaponDefID) | |
local stunned = GetUnitStunnedOrInBuild(unitID) | |
if stunned <= disarmWeaponTimeDefs[attackerWeaponDefID] then | |
return GetNormalWeaponPriorityModifier(unitID, attackerWeaponDefID) | |
end | |
return (disarmPenaltyDefs[attackerWeaponDefID] or 10) + GetNormalWeaponPriorityModifier(unitID, attackerWeaponDefID) | |
end | |
-------------------------------------------------------------------------------- | |
-------------------------------------------------------------------------------- | |
-- Priority callin | |
local DEF_TARGET_TOO_FAR_PRIORITY = 100000 --usually numbers are around several millions, if target is out of range | |
--function gadget:AllowUnitTargetRange(unitID, defRange) | |
-- return true, defRange | |
--end | |
function gadget:AllowWeaponTarget(unitID, targetID, attackerWeaponNum, attackerWeaponDefID, defPriority) | |
if not defPriority then | |
-- This callin is effectively script.BlockShot but for CommandAI. | |
-- The engine will discard target priority information. | |
return true | |
end | |
--Spring.Echo("TARGET CHECK") | |
if defPriority > DEF_TARGET_TOO_FAR_PRIORITY then | |
return true, defPriority --hope engine is not that wrong about the best target outside of the range | |
end | |
if (not targetID) or (not unitID) or (not attackerWeaponDefID) then | |
return true, 25 | |
end | |
local allyTeam = remAllyTeam[unitID] | |
if (not allyTeam) then | |
return true, 25 | |
end | |
if GG.GetUnitTarget(unitID) == targetID then | |
if disarmWeaponTimeDefs[attackerWeaponDefID] then | |
if (remStunAttackers[targetID] or 0) < STUN_ATTACKERS_IDLE_REQUIREMENT then | |
local stunned, buildProgress = GetUnitStunnedOrInBuild(targetID) | |
if stunned ~= 0 then | |
remStunAttackers[targetID] = (remStunAttackers[targetID] or 0) + 1 | |
end | |
return true, 0 -- Maximum priority | |
end | |
else | |
return true, 0 -- Maximum priority | |
end | |
end | |
local lastShotBonus = 0 | |
if GG.OverkillPrevention_GetLastShot(unitID) == targetID then | |
lastShotBonus = -0.3 | |
end | |
local enemyUnitDefID = remUnitDefID[targetID] | |
--// Get Velocity target penalty | |
local velocityAdd = 0 | |
local velocityPenaltyDef = velocityPenaltyDefs[attackerWeaponDefID] | |
if velocityPenaltyDef then | |
local unitSpeed = GetUnitSpeed(targetID) | |
if unitSpeed > velocityPenaltyDef[1] then | |
velocityAdd = velocityPenaltyDef[2] + unitSpeed*velocityPenaltyDef[3] | |
end | |
end | |
--// Radar dot handling. Radar dots are not handled by subsequent areas because a unit which is | |
-- identified but not visible cannot have priority based on health or other status effects. | |
local visiblity = GetUnitVisibility(targetID, allyTeam) | |
if visiblity ~= 2 then | |
local wobbleAdd = (radarDotPenalty[attackerWeaponDefID] or 0) | |
-- Mobile units get a penalty for radar wobble. Identified statics experience no wobble. | |
if radarWobblePenalty[attackerWeaponDefID] and (visibility == 0 or not remStatic[enemyUnitDefID]) then | |
wobbleAdd = radarWobblePenalty[attackerWeaponDefID] | |
end | |
if visiblity == 0 then | |
return true, 25 + wobbleAdd + velocityAdd + lastShotBonus | |
elseif visiblity == 1 then | |
-- If the unit type is accessible then it can be included in the priority calculation. | |
return true, (targetTable[enemyUnitDefID][attackerWeaponDefID] or 5) + wobbleAdd + velocityAdd + 1.5 + lastShotBonus | |
end | |
end | |
--// Get default priority for weapon type vs unit type. Includes transportation | |
local defPrio | |
if transportMult[enemyUnitDefID] then | |
local transportiee = GetUnitTransportieeDefID(targetID) | |
if transportiee then | |
defPrio = targetTable[enemyUnitDefID][attackerWeaponDefID] or 5 | |
else | |
defPrio = (targetTable[transportiee][attackerWeaponDefID] or 5)*transportMult[enemyUnitDefID] | |
end | |
else | |
defPrio = targetTable[enemyUnitDefID][attackerWeaponDefID] or 5 | |
end | |
--// Get priority modifier based on broad weapon type and generic unit status | |
if captureWeaponDefs[attackerWeaponDefID] then | |
defPrio = defPrio + GetCaptureWeaponPriorityModifier(targetID) | |
elseif gravityWeaponDefs[attackerWeaponDefID] then | |
local gravityPriority = GetGravityWeaponPriorityModifier(targetID, attackerWeaponDefID) | |
if not gravityPriority then | |
return false | |
end | |
defPrio = defPrio + gravityPriority | |
elseif disarmWeaponTimeDefs[attackerWeaponDefID] then | |
defPrio = defPrio + GetDisarmWeaponPriorityModifier(targetID, attackerWeaponDefID) | |
else | |
defPrio = defPrio + GetNormalWeaponPriorityModifier(targetID, attackerWeaponDefID) | |
end | |
--// Proximity weapon special handling (heatrays). | |
-- Prioritize nearby units. | |
if proximityWeaponDefs[attackerWeaponDefID] then | |
local unitSeparation = spGetUnitSeparation(unitID,targetID,true) | |
local distAdd = proximityWeaponDefs[attackerWeaponDefID] * (unitSeparation/WeaponDefs[attackerWeaponDefID].range) | |
defPrio = defPrio + distAdd | |
end | |
--Spring.Utilities.UnitEcho(targetID, string.format("%.1f", defPrio)) | |
return true, defPrio + velocityAdd + lastShotBonus -- bigger value have lower priority | |
end | |
function gadget:GameFrame(f) | |
if f%16 == 8 then -- f%16 == 0 happens just before AllowWeaponTarget | |
remNormalPriorityModifier = {} | |
remUnitHealth = {} | |
remUnitHealthPriority = {} | |
remSpeed = {} | |
remCapturePriorityModifer = {} | |
remTransportiee = {} | |
remVisible = {} | |
remScaledMass = {} | |
remStunned = {} | |
remStunAttackers = {} | |
remBuildProgress = {} | |
end | |
end | |
function gadget:UnitCreated(unitID, unitDefID) | |
remUnitDefID[unitID] = unitDefID | |
local allyTeam = spGetUnitAllyTeam(unitID) | |
remAllyTeam[unitID] = allyTeam | |
remStatic[unitID] = (unitDefID and not Spring.Utilities.getMovetype(UnitDefs[unitDefID])) | |
end | |
function gadget:UnitDestroyed(unitID, unitDefID) | |
remUnitDefID[unitID] = nil | |
remStatic[unitID] = nil | |
remAllyTeam[unitID] = nil | |
end | |
function gadget:UnitGiven(unitID, unitDefID, teamID, oldTeamID) | |
local _,_,_,_,_,newAllyTeam = spGetTeamInfo(teamID) | |
remAllyTeam[unitID] = newAllyTeam | |
end | |
function gadget:Initialize() | |
for _, unitID in ipairs(spGetAllUnits()) do | |
local unitDefID = spGetUnitDefID(unitID) | |
gadget:UnitCreated(unitID, unitDefID) | |
end | |
-- Hopefully not all weapon callins will need to be watched | |
-- in some future version. | |
for weaponID,_ in pairs(WeaponDefs) do | |
Script.SetWatchWeapon(weaponID, true) | |
end | |
end |
